Output 2030a9c01f04e084c64b5304d20d88626a61a697e6071c0c55d355210a384860:3

value
24108362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3a29ce7cbd6eab23eac22d3308bce27211ba407d OP_EQUAL
address
MDChWL3ieJXtQfNxAQVHBqR19ybkmTyeUY
transaction
2030a9c01f04e084c64b5304d20d88626a61a697e6071c0c55d355210a384860
spent
true